Effect of a mindfulness-based intervention on burnout syndrome and associated biochemical and cognitive biomarkers: a case study in a university population sample

Abstract

Objectives In Mexico, 25-45% of medical students experience burnout syndrome, which can be reduced through mindfulness-based interventions (MBI). No study has evaluated this intervention's impact on our country's population. Therefore, this study aimed to determine the effects of an eight-week MBI on medical students and university workers. Method A quasi-experimental design incorporating pre- and post-tests was implemented with 38 participants. The Mindfulness-Based Stress Reduction (MBSR) program was conducted over 8 weeks to evaluate its efficacy on psychological, biological, and neurophysiological parameters. Data were analyzed using either the paired Student’s t-test or the Wilcoxon test. Results Thirty-eight participants, with a mean age of 28 years, were recruited for this study. Of these, 84% were women. Twenty-four percent of this population were first-year students, and more than half attended all sessions. The intervention had significant effects on cortisol levels (p = 0.000), burnout syndrome in three dimensions (EE, p = 0.000; DP, p = 0.008; and PA, p = 0.000), and the P300 amplitude (p = 0.032). Conclusions The findings indicated that mindfulness-based intervention significantly alleviated burnout syndrome, lowered cortisol levels, and influenced neurophysiological metrics such as the P-300 amplitude. Future studies should explore its long-term effects.
